    Financial Planning and Resource Management in Ministries: Best Practices

    Financial planning and resource management are very important in ministries, as they are for any organization. Let's delve into best practices.

    • Budgeting and Forecasting: The foundation of strong financial management is a well-crafted budget. Ministries should create detailed budgets that outline revenue sources, planned expenses, and financial goals. They must develop reliable and consistent financial models to give them the information they need to effectively manage and allocate resources. It's important to have financial forecasting to anticipate future financial needs. This will help them to make informed decisions and adapt to potential financial challenges. Effective budgeting and financial planning can improve the financial health and sustainability of ministries. We also need to highlight the importance of regularly reviewing and adjusting the budget to reflect actual performance. It is important to adjust for economic factors and changing ministry priorities.
    • Investment and Asset Management: Ministries should adopt sound investment practices and asset management strategies. The main goal is to generate income and grow resources while following their ethical and financial guidelines. It is important to develop investment policies that align with the ministry's values and risk tolerance. Ministries should develop investment strategies that match their financial goals. It is very important to make informed investment decisions and to evaluate investment performance regularly.
    • Risk Management and Internal Controls: Sound risk management and strong internal controls are very important for financial stability. It's also important to follow financial regulations and adhere to ethical standards. These controls are critical to protect assets, prevent fraud, and guarantee the financial integrity of the ministry. We should also examine the various risks that ministries face. These risks include financial, operational, and reputational risks. Developing risk mitigation plans and implementing internal controls are essential for financial stability. Internal control systems include segregation of duties, regular audits, and accurate record-keeping.
    • Transparency and Reporting: It is essential that ministries provide transparency in their financial operations. To maintain trust and accountability, ministries should provide clear financial reports to donors, stakeholders, and the public. Accurate financial reporting will showcase how the ministry's resources are being used and will demonstrate the effective execution of the mission. Ministries should adopt consistent accounting practices and provide detailed financial reports, including income statements, balance sheets, and cash flow statements. These steps will strengthen the ministry's financial management practices and ensure its long-term financial health. Regular, honest, and reliable financial reporting builds trust, promotes accountability, and supports the mission.
